at 11:00 local time (17:00 GMT) on Tuesday.<\/p>\n<p class=\"ssrcss-1q0x1qg-Paragraph e1jhz7w10\">Under the\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/legal.un.org\/ilc\/texts\/instruments\/english\/conventions\/9_2_1963.pdf\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">1963 Vienna Convention on Consular Relations<\/a>\u00a0consular premises are considered &#8220;inviolable&#8221;.<\/p>\n<p class=\"ssrcss-1q0x1qg-Paragraph e1jhz7w10\">According to the Convention, the authorities of the country where the consulate is located &#8220;shall not enter&#8221; the parts of the consulate used for work &#8220;except with the consent of the head of the consular post&#8221;.<\/p>\n<p class=\"ssrcss-1q0x1qg-Paragraph e1jhz7w10\">Ecuador said that its officials had not consented to ICE entering the consulate.<\/p>\n<p class=\"ssrcss-1q0x1qg-Paragraph e1jhz7w10\">While the Vienna Convention goes on to say that consent may be assumed in certain cases, they are limited to incidents where &#8220;prompt protective action&#8221; is required, such as in the case of a fire or some other disaster.<\/p>\n<p class=\"ssrcss-1q0x1qg-Paragraph e1jhz7w10\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.bbc.co.uk\/ws\/av-embeds\/articles\/c4g40k40xndo\/p0mxqbr6\/en-GB\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">In a video shared by Ecuadorean media<\/a>, which has not been independently verified by the BBC, a consular official can be seen rushing to the entrance door and telling an ICE agent &#8220;this is the consulate, you&#8217;re not allowed in here&#8221;.<\/p>\n<p class=\"ssrcss-1q0x1qg-Paragraph e1jhz7w10\">The agent tells the official that &#8220;if you touch me, I will grab you&#8221;.<\/p>\n<p class=\"ssrcss-1q0x1qg-Paragraph e1jhz7w10\">The consular official then states again that &#8220;you can not enter here, this is a consulate, this is a foreign government&#8217;s office&#8221;, before closing the door.<\/p>\n<p class=\"ssrcss-1q0x1qg-Paragraph e1jhz7w10\">In its statement, Ecuador&#8217;s foreign ministry said that it had &#8220;immediately&#8221; handed an official letter of protest to the US embassy in Quito.<\/p>\n<p class=\"ssrcss-1q0x1qg-Paragraph e1jhz7w10\">The protest letter constitutes a rare note of discord between Ecuadorean President Daniel Noboa and the Trump administration.<\/p>\n<p class=\"ssrcss-1q0x1qg-Paragraph e1jhz7w10\">Just over two months ago, the presidents agreed to strengthen their countries&#8217; commercial and economic relationship and Noboa has in the past thanked Trump for designating two Ecuadorean criminal gangs as Foreign Terrorist Organisations.<\/p>\n<div class=\"ssrcss-bq6git-ComponentWrapper ep2nwvo2\">\n<div class=\"ssrcss-1gccci3-Stack e1y4nx260\">\n<ul class=\"ssrcss-94r6ik-Stack e1y4nx260\" role=\"list\">\n<li class=\"ssrcss-qzx51b-LinkItem e3eyuya1\">\n<div class=\"ssrcss-1gccci3-Stack e1y4nx260\">\n<p class=\"ssrcss-ire9v9-LinkHeadline e3eyuya4\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.bbc.co.uk\/news\/articles\/cp80ljjd5rwo\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span aria-hidden=\"false\">What is ICE and what powers do its agents have to use force?<\/span><\/a><\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"ssrcss-suhx0k-RichTextComponentWrapper ep2nwvo0\" data-component=\"text-block\">\n<div class=\"ssrcss-1o5p6v2-RichTextContainer e5tfeyi1\">\n<p class=\"ssrcss-1q0x1qg-Paragraph e1jhz7w10\">The actions of immigration and border agents in Minneapolis &#8211; in particular the fatal shooting of Pretti on 24 January and that of Renee Good a few weeks earlier &#8211; have triggered protests in the city and beyond.<\/p>\n<p class=\"ssrcss-1q0x1qg-Paragraph e1jhz7w10\">On Tuesday, President Trump said he would\u00a0<a class=\"ssrcss-6mgqu7-InlineLink e1kn3p7n0\" href=\"https:\/\/www.bbc.co.uk\/news\/articles\/c0q425vg4qzo\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">&#8220;de-escalate&#8221; immigration and border operations &#8220;a little bit&#8221;<\/a>\u00a0in Minnesota.<\/p>\n<p class=\"ssrcss-1q0x1qg-Paragraph e1jhz7w10\">There are currently 3,000 immigration agents and officers in the region.<\/p>\n<p class=\"ssrcss-1q0x1qg-Paragraph e1jhz7w10\">Securing the US&#8217;s borders and implementing tougher enforcement of immigration rules has been one of Trump&#8217;s top priorities.<\/p>\n<p class=\"ssrcss-1q0x1qg-Paragraph e1jhz7w10\">According to a 20 January statement by Homeland Security Secretary Kristi Noem, her department removed &#8220;more than 675,000 illegal aliens&#8221;
